Welfare Assistants in the Classroom ‐‐ Problems and Solutions

Pages 191-197 | Accepted 01 Sep 1992, Published online: 19 Oct 2007
 

Summary

Although employing other people in the classroom can be beneficial it is, nevertheless, a complex undertaking which could also prove to be problematic unless carefully planned and well implemented.

This paper identifies some of the major problem areas associated with the employment of welfare assistants in the primary school classroom and explores possible solutions.
